"The basic idea behind open source is very simple. When programmers on the Internet can read, redistribute, and modify the source for a piece of software, it evolves. People improve it, people adapt it, people fix bugs. And this can happen at a speed that, if one is used to the slow pace of conventional software development, seems astonishing...
...The Open Source pages exist to make this case to the commercial world."    - Introduction to Open Source - www.opensource.org

market download A very simple open source (MIT license) RSS reader.

Features:
- automated feed updates
- simplified URL entering
- widget (n/a on apps2sd by android restrictions)
- adjustable notifications
- NO ads
- NO search for feeds
- OPML support
- proxy support
- feed sort
- automated backups to sd card (unencrypted)
